Morning Commute Overview

Good morning, Jacksonville. As we wrap up the final Friday of February, commuters heading into Downtown and the Westside should prepare for significant shifts in traffic patterns. The 34th Annual World of Nations Celebration officially begins its setup today, triggering major road closures in the urban core that will remain in effect throughout the weekend. Additionally, several long-term FDOT projects are reaching critical phases this morning, particularly on I-95 and Normandy Boulevard.

Downtown Alert: World of Nations Road Closures

Starting at 6:00 a.m. this morning, Friday, February 27, several key segments of Downtown will be inaccessible to through traffic. Motorists should seek alternate routes to avoid the following closures:

  • Bay Street: Closed from Newnan Street to Liberty Street.
  • Liberty Street: Closed from Bay Street south to the Northbank Riverwalk (local traffic access only).
  • Market Street: Remains closed south of Bay Street to Courthouse Drive.

JPD is directing commuters to use East Adams Street or Union Street as bypasses. Expect heavy congestion near the Ford on Bay site as crews prepare for the festival.

Interstate and Major Artery Updates

Heavy equipment and lane shifts continue to impact our major highways today. Here are the primary areas of concern:

  • I-95 at Emerson Street: Overnight ramp closures are scheduled to wrap up by 7:00 a.m., but residual delays are expected throughout the morning peak. Continuous construction remains active between Emerson and Atlantic Boulevard.
  • I-295 Buckman Bridge: Bridge maintenance operations are ongoing. Watch for intermittent lane narrowings and a heavy police presence ensuring worker safety through the weekend.
  • Normandy Boulevard (SR 228): Daytime lane closures are in effect from 9:00 a.m. to 6:00 p.m. between U.S. 301 and the Jacksonville Equestrian Center for resurfacing work.
  • 103rd Street (SR 134): Road construction continues between Samaritan Way and Shindler Drive. Expect delays in the Jacksonville Heights area.

JTA Transit and Public Transport Alerts

The Jacksonville Transportation Authority (JTA) has confirmed several service modifications due to the downtown festivities. The NAVI autonomous shuttles will operate on a detour today until midnight, with temporary stops established at the intersection of Bay and Newnan Streets.

The following bus routes are currently under detour status:

  • Routes 1, 3, 11, and 18: Detoured from their standard Bay Street paths. Passengers should utilize the temporary stops on Adams and Newnan Streets.
  • Route 8: Continues to detour around the Art Museum Drive Bridge closure.

As a reminder, JTA’s Fare Modification Pilot Program remains in effect; all fixed-route bus fares are currently reduced to just $1.00.
